Modelling needle forces during insertion into soft tissue

Zhuoqi Cheng, Manish Chauhan, Brian Davies, Darwin G. Caldwell, Leonardo S. Mattos

摘要

Robot-assisted needle-based surgeries are sought to improve many operations, from brain surgery to spine and urological procedures. Force feedback from a needle can provide important guidance during needle insertion. This paper presents a new modelling method of needle force during insertion into soft tissue based on finite element simulation. This is achieved by analysing the results of a series of needle inserting experiments with different insertion velocities. The forces acting on the needle are then modelled based on the experimental results. A simulation is implemented to verify the designed model.
